The darkening gloom that hangs over the U.S. economy spread to the oil markets Tuesday, sending the cost of crude tumbling $6.44 a barrel in the largest one-day plunge since 1991.
In a wild day of trading, the cost of light, sweet crude oil for August delivery closed at $138.74 a barrel on the New York Mercantile Exchange.
